How many indoor courts does the Spring Hill RECenter have?

The Spring Hill RECenter has a total of 3 indoor pickleball courts. These courts are located within the facility and are available for use by members and non-members alike. The indoor courts provide a great way to play pickleball regardless of the weather conditions outside, allowing for year-round play and enjoyment.

Does the Spring Hill RECenter have any outdoor pickleball courts?

No, the Spring Hill RECenter does not have any outdoor pickleball courts. All the pickleball courts at this facility are located indoors, providing a controlled environment for playing the sport. While outdoor pickleball can be enjoyable in good weather, having indoor courts allows players to avoid various weather-related issues such as wind interference or rain cancellations.

What type of lines does the court have?

The pickleball courts at the Spring Hill RECenter feature permanent lines on a wood surface. The permanent lines ensure consistent and accurate boundary markings for gameplay. This allows players to easily distinguish between in-bounds and out-of-bounds areas during matches, enhancing fair play and reducing disputes.

What type of nets are used on the court?

The nets at Spring Hill RECenter's indoor pickleball courts are portable nets. Portable nets are lightweight and easy to set up, making it convenient for staff members or players themselves to prepare the court for play. These nets also allow for easy adjustments in height according to official regulations or individual preferences.
